然而,任何技术都难免遇到挑战与问题,其中“VMware无法访问注册表”这一错误,便是众多IT管理员和用户在使用过程中可能遭遇的棘手难题
本文旨在深入探讨这一问题的成因、影响及提供一系列切实可行的解决方案,帮助用户迅速摆脱困境,确保VMware环境的稳定运行
一、问题概述 “VMware无法访问注册表”错误通常出现在尝试安装、更新或配置VMware产品(如VMware Workstation、VMware ESXi、VMware Fusion等)时
错误消息可能包含诸如“无法写入注册表项”、“注册表访问被拒绝”等表述,直接指向VMware软件与Windows操作系统注册表之间的交互障碍
注册表是Windows系统的核心组件,存储着系统配置、硬件信息、应用程序设置等关键数据,对注册表的访问权限受限将直接影响软件的正常运行
二、问题成因分析 1.权限不足:当前用户账户可能没有足够的权限来修改注册表
尤其是在企业环境中,出于安全考虑,系统管理员可能限制了普通用户对注册表的访问
2.注册表损坏:注册表文件(如SYSTEM、SAM、SECURITY等)可能因病毒攻击、不当操作或系统崩溃而损坏,导致VMware无法正确读取或写入必要信息
3.安全软件干扰:防火墙、杀毒软件或系统保护工具可能误将VMware的注册表操作视为潜在威胁,从而阻止其访问
4.兼容性问题:VMware软件与当前操作系统版本之间的不兼容也可能导致注册表访问失败
特别是在操作系统升级后,未更新或不完全兼容的VMware版本可能会遇到此类问题
5.组策略限制:在企业环境中,通过组策略实施的注册表访问控制可以阻止VMware修改注册表
三、问题影响 1.安装失败:VMware软件无法正确安装,用户无法利用虚拟化技术创建和管理虚拟机
2.性能下降:即使VMware软件勉强安装成功,由于注册表配置不正确,可能导致虚拟机运行不稳定,性能大打折扣
3.安全漏洞:注册表访问受限可能阻止VMware实施必要的安全更新,增加系统遭受攻击的风险
4.管理不便:IT管理员无法有效配置和管理VMware环境,影响工作效率和业务连续性
四、解决方案 针对“VMware无法访问注册表”的问题,以下是一些经过验证的解决方案,旨在帮助用户快速恢复VMware的正常运行: 1.以管理员身份运行: - 右击VMware安装程序或快捷方式,选择“以管理员身份运行”
- 如果是在命令行环境中,使用“runas /user:Administrator cmd”命令启动命令提示符,然后执行VMware相关操作
2.检查并修复注册表: - 使用Windows内置的“系统文件检查器”(sfc /scannow)检查并修复系统文件,包括注册表
- 使用第三方注册表清理和修复工具,但务必选择信誉良好的软件,并先备份注册表
3.暂时禁用安全软件: - 尝试暂时禁用防火墙、杀毒软件等安全软件,看是否能解决问题
- 注意,禁用安全软件时,要确保网络环境安全,避免在此期间遭受攻击
4.更新或回退VMware版本: - 确保VMware软件是最新版本,或至少是与当前操作系统兼容的版本
- 如果问题出现在更新后,考虑回退到之前的稳定版本
5.调整组策略设置: - 对于企业用户,检查并调整组策略设置,确保允许VMware软件对注册表的必要访问
- 这通常需要系统管理员权限,并需要对组策略有深入理解
6.手动编辑注册表(高级操作,需谨慎): - 对于熟悉注册表的用户,可以尝试手动修改注册表权限或添加必要的键值
- 强烈建议先备份注册表,以防不测
7.联系技术支持: - 如果上述方法均未能解决问题,建议联系VMware官方技术支持,获取专业帮助
五、预防措施 为了避免“VMware无法访问注册表”的问题再次发生,建议采取以下预防措施: - 定期更新:保持VMware软件及操作系统的最新状态,及时安装安全补丁和更新
- 权限管理:合理设置用户权限,确保只有授权用户才能修改关键系统组件,如注册表
- 备份注册表:定期进行注册表备份,以便在出现问题时能够迅速恢复
- 监控安全软件:定期检查安全软件的配置,确保其不会误拦截合法的软件操作
- 培训与教育:对IT团队进行定期培训,提升其对虚拟化技术和注册表管理的认识
结语 “VMware无法访问注册表”问题虽然复杂且影响广泛,但通过深入理解其成因,采取针对性的解决方案,并结合有效的预防措施,完全可以将这一挑战转化为提升系统稳定性和安全性的契机
作为虚拟化技术的领导者,VMware也在不断优化其产品,提高与各种操作系统和环境的兼容性,为用户提供更加流畅、高效的使用体验
面对挑战,积极应对,方能确保虚拟化技术在数字化转型的道路上发挥更大的作用